Choosing the Right Boat for Your Fort Lauderdale Adventure

When renting a boat in Fort Lauderdale, selecting the right type of boat is essential to having a memorable and enjoyable experience. Depending on your preferences, there are several options available:

1. Pontoon Boats: For a Relaxed Day on the Water

Pontoon boats are perfect for those looking for a leisurely, relaxed experience. These boats are spacious, easy to navigate, and ideal for cruising along the Intracoastal Waterway. Pontoons offer plenty of seating and room to spread out, making them perfect for families, small groups, or couples who want to enjoy the scenic views in comfort.

2. Speedboats and Sport Boats: For Thrill Seekers

If you’re looking for an adrenaline-filled experience, a speedboat or sport boat is the way to go. These boats are built for speed and are perfect for exploring the open waters of the Atlantic Ocean or engaging in activities like wakeboarding, waterskiing, or tubing. Speedboats also allow you to travel longer distances, so you can explore more of Fort Lauderdale’s surrounding islands and natural areas.

3. Fishing Boats: For the Anglers

Fort Lauderdale is renowned for its world-class fishing, and if you’re an avid angler, renting a fishing boat is an excellent option. These boats come equipped with everything you need for a day of fishing, including rod holders, bait wells, and fish finders. Whether you prefer deep-sea fishing or freshwater fishing along the canals, Fort Lauderdale offers a variety of fishing spots to cater to all types of fishing enthusiasts.

4. Luxury Yachts: For the Ultimate Experience

For a lavish experience, consider renting a luxury yacht. These yachts often come with top-notch amenities, including spacious lounges, gourmet catering, and sometimes even private chefs. Ideal for celebrations, corporate events, or romantic outings, a yacht rental offers the highest level of comfort and style. Enjoy a relaxing day on the water or cruise along the coast while sipping on champagne and taking in the breathtaking views.

2. Respect the Waterways

Fort Lauderdale is known for its diverse marine life and beautiful natural areas, so it’s crucial to be respectful of the environment. Follow the speed limits and no-wake zones to avoid damaging the shoreline or disturbing wildlife. Make sure to stay at least 100 feet away from wildlife, including manatees and dolphins, to ensure their safety.

4. Be Mindful of Boat Traffic

The waters around Fort Lauderdale can get busy, especially during peak tourist seasons. Be mindful of other boaters, jet skis, and kayaks, and always maintain a safe distance. If you’re new to boating, don’t hesitate to ask the rental company for advice on navigating the waterways.

5. Consider Hiring a Captain

If you’re not experienced in operating a boat, many rental companies offer the option to hire a captain for the day. A captain can take you on a guided tour, ensuring you navigate the waters safely while pointing out interesting landmarks and hidden gems. This is a great option if you want to relax and let an expert handle the boat.

Safety First: Know the Local Boating Regulations

Before you set sail, familiarize yourself with Fort Lauderdale’s local boating regulations. Make sure you know the rules regarding no-wake zones, speed limits, and any restricted areas. Most rental companies will go over the basics, but it’s important to be aware of the safety requirements to ensure a smooth and legal boating experience.
